Grants paid by Water From Wine, tax year 2024

EIN 46-4667504 · Paterson, WA · Form 990, Schedule I · NTEE T30

In tax year 2024, Water From Wine (EIN 46-4667504) reported 6 grants paid totaling $125,254.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
